Title: "Bottlenose Dolphin: A Historical Moment of Surface Emergence" This image showcases a Bottlenose Dolphin (Tursiops truncatus), a beloved and widely distributed marine mammal, as it gracefully emerges just above the water's surface. The Bottlenose Dolphin is the most common and most studied dolphin species in the world, found in shallow coastal waters and offshore in the Atlantic, Indian, and Pacific Oceans. Their sleek, agile bodies and distinctive curved dorsal fins make them a popular sight for beachgoers and marine enthusiasts alike. In this photograph, the dolphin's head and faces are clearly visible, revealing their intelligent, expressive eyes and unique facial features. The artful composition of this image captures a moment of tranquility and connection between the dolphin and the natural world. The water surrounding the dolphin is calm, reflecting the serene atmosphere of the marine environment. Historically, dolphins have held a significant place in human culture and mythology. Ancient civilizations, such as the Greeks and Romans, revered dolphins as symbols of strength, wisdom, and good fortune. Today, they continue to inspire awe and fascination, serving as important ambassadors for the health and well-being of our oceans.
